Brain-based coaching

Brain-based coaching is a coaching approach based in contemporary neuro science, applying the latest on how the brain works to create a more powerful, positive and transformational changes for the coachee. In short, Brain-based coaching is defined as: ‘facilitating positive change by first improving the thinking’ – Dan Beverly

This can be applied to all the conversations on leadership and management issues, to name a few

  • Conflict management
  • Decision making
  • Team development and management
  • Change management
  • Habit formation

A good understanding of neuroscience helps in understanding the fundamental functions of the brain while the above issues occur and see how the brain can be better tuned to address these issues. It also facilitates a more purposeful conversation with the client and a better appreciation of the need and ways to change for the client.

Case Studies

Objective

Presently managing teams. Want to build a high performance team. How to juggle between people management and client goals

Coaching approach:

Asked the client his definition of high performance teams. The aspects of high performance teams are trust, collaboration, passionate, motivated.

Worked on Johari window with the client to get a better understanding of various perspectives.
In the conversation, worked on each of the aspects mentioned above and worked on action items for developing each aspect.

Outcome:

After 3 months the team performance had improved beyond expectations on all the aspects of high performance team

Objective

Client wanted to create an impactful presence in his communication with seniors and his clients.

Coaching approach:

Asked the client to detail out his understanding and expectation of impactful presence. Aspects mentioned by the client were clarity of thought, clarity of communication, simple and concise, have discipline and energy. Client had gone through a DISC assessment and had his DISC profile report.

Through the coching conversation, we looked at ways by which the client could identify the behaviour/style of the person with whom he is communicating, understand the expectations of that style and then adapt the style to the style of the receiver. From a neuroscience perspective, the client understood how the brain could be trained to change patterns and thereby facilitate change of behaviour. The concepts of neuroplasticity, fundamental philosophy of the brain of threat and reward, expectations and experience in creating dynamic stability were discussed and this helped the client to create and impactful presence in his communication.

Outcome:

After 3 months the client had got this as a habit and was able to tune his communication to the expectations of the audience thereby creating and impactful presence.

Objective

Client wanted to improve on his networking skills. He has anxiety when he tries to connect with people unknown to him.

Coaching approach:

Asked the client about the importance of networking inline with the role that he was playing and the levels of anxiety that he was going through. He had gone through a DISC assessment and had his DISC profile report. Through the coaching conversation, we looked at ways by which the client could use the strengths of this DISC profile and improve the networking skills. This client had high scores in C and S. So one of ways discussed was to look at people with same styles and see he can strike a conversation with them. From a neuroscience perspective, there is always a discomfort or a threat is the brain gets used to interacting with unknown people. If that could be perceived as a reward, by changing the thinking to the gains from the interaction, the threat is lesser. This would reduce the anxiety that the client is presently experiencing.

Outcome:

After a month of practice, the client could connect easily with people with same styles and the anxiety levels were much less. Client has now started to connect with people with different DISC styles where the anxiety levels are much higher as of now.
